In short:
Mule I: Rev 3 Turbo, which I'm sure you've read about so far. Crashed
Mule II: Rev 3 Turbo, pearl paint, wide arch, 400bhp+, awesome thing. The one most people read the thread for. Took it to Le Mans, made many noises in many places, sold when I came back. Currently owned by another IMOC member.
Mule III: Westfield SEI with a Fiat Twin Cam engine. Never really bonded with this one. Swapped for a Mk1 SC Super Edition, which I gave to my good lady. Mule III is still around and is owned by a good friend (Ben). It now races in the Javelin and Toyota Sprint Series.
Mule IV: MK Indy kit car with a Hayabusa engine. Insane thing! Sold to another good friend (Pete), when I lost all interest in second cars. It was a weapon though!
Mule V: Mk1 SC Super Edition. Lovely little car, owned at the same time as Mule IV. Eventually sold after an accident (not in the car) meant that my girlfriend was unable to drive it for a prolonged period of time, due to the lack of power steering. Now resides in Germany with a collector.
Mule VI: Rev 5 NA. Purchased with Pete to fix up and sell. Never did get around to selling it. I took it on, left it to sit for a while, now converting it into a turbo.
